4. Purchase some small backpacks (or have each child bring his/her own to the party) and fill them with all the supplies mentioned above ( telescopes, safari glasses, flashlights, animal finger puppets, etc.) The backpack can serve as the child's "rescue pack"
5. Set up a jungle obstacle course-- leading to a certain stuffed animal. (The stuffed animal would be the animal in trouble that the kids have to try and save.) The kids climb over, under, around and through the obstacle course (couches, chairs, pillows, cardboard boxes, etc.) Give each child a pair of Safari Glasses for the hunt--or maybe as a prize when they find the animal!

8. You can teach the kids at your party some Spanish. Ask someone who speaks Spanish to lend a hand, or learn a few phrases on your own! The children might enjoy learning words or phrases that they hear on the show!
